Cronos Group Inc. (NASDAQ:CRON – Get Free Report) has received a consensus recommendation of “Hold” from the five research firms that are currently covering the stock, Marketbeat.com reports. Three research analysts have rated the stock with a hold recommendation and two have given a buy recommendation to the company. The average 12-month target price among analysts that have covered the stock in the last year is $2.30.
A number of research analysts have weighed in on the company. Weiss Ratings lowered Cronos Group from a “buy (b-)” rating to a “hold (c+)” rating in a research note on Wednesday. Wall Street Zen downgraded Cronos Group from a “buy” rating to a “hold” rating in a research report on Saturday, August 15th.

Cronos Group Price Performance
Cronos Group (NASDAQ:CRON – Get Free Report) last announced its earnings results on Thursday, August 6th. The company reported $0.09 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.01 by $0.08. The firm had revenue of $53.01 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$44.20 million. Cronos Group had a net margin of 39.08% and a return on equity of 4.85%. As a group, sell-side analysts expect that Cronos Group will post 0.11 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Cronos Group Company Profile
Cronos Group Inc is a Canadian cannabinoid company dedicated to the cultivation, production and distribution of cannabis and cannabidiol (CBD) products for both medical and adult-use markets. Headquartered in Toronto, Ontario, the company manages operations that span the full cannabis value chain, including breeding, greenhouse cultivation, extraction, product formulation and packaging. Cronos Group’s business model emphasizes innovation in product development and scalability in manufacturing to meet evolving regulatory and consumer demands.
The company’s branded portfolio includes Peace Naturals, which focuses on pharmaceutical-grade medical cannabis; Spinach, a line of adult-use cannabis oils and tinctures; and Cove, a range of wellness-oriented CBD offerings.
